When paying Capital One from Bank of America, and doing it online, what routing number do I use?

Theres three numbers: Paper, Electronic, or Wire Transfer. Capital One is a credit card, Bank of America is a debit. I’m doing this all online, which one do I use?

The routing number is going to be from the account the money is coming out of- so that is your Bank of America account.

The routing number is on the bottom of your checks. It will probably be between two symbols that look like this :I067623786I:
The numbers on the bottom of your checks are the routing number, the account number, and the check number, usually in that order.
If you are still unsure of which number is your routing number, call your local branch and a teller will give it to you. I know that’s easier said than done when it comes to Bank of America. Make sure you use your local branch number because routing numbers are different for the same bank in different areas, even within the same city.
